class CapitalIncreaseHistoryAnalyzer():
    def __init__(self):
        self.database = Database()

    def get_capital_increase_by_cash(self, stock_symbol):
        return self.database.get_capital_increase_by_cash(stock_symbol)

    def get_capital_increase_by_earnings(self, stock_symbol):
        return self.database.get_capital_increase_by_earnings(stock_symbol)

    def get_capital_increase_by_surplus(self, stock_symbol):
        return self.database.get_capital_increase_by_surplus(stock_symbol)
Example #2
0
class DatabaseTest(unittest.TestCase):
    def setUp(self):
        self.database = Database()

    def tearDown(self):
        self.database = None
    
    def test_get_stock_symbol_list(self):
        stock_symbol_list = self.database.get_stock_symbol_list()
        self.assertEqual(stock_symbol_list[0], ('1101', datetime.date(1962, 2, 9)))
        self.assertEqual(stock_symbol_list[1], ('1102', datetime.date(1962, 6, 8)))
 def __init__(self):
     self.database = Database()
class StockSymbolAnalyzer():
    def __init__(self):
        self.database = Database()

    def get_stock_symbol_list(self):
        return self.database.get_stock_symbol_list()
Example #5
0
 def setUp(self):
     self.database = Database()